Finance Review Summary — Quillbrook Reseller Programme

For branch managers. Programme revenue up 12% on the prior quarter. Margin: 19.4%, within target. Partner count: 23 active, 3 dormant. Dormant accounts to be reviewed by month-end. Rebate accruals reconciled; no material variances. Two partners breached minimum order thresholds; warnings issued. Onboarding costs remain above plan and will be addressed in the next cycle. Forward-looking considerations are covered in the confidential note below.

confidential, bawip-fahap: Gross margin on Ulaael came in at 5 percent against a plan of 10 percent. Only 5 of the 100 pilot accounts renewed Ulaael, so a churn review is set for July 1.

MergeMint deduplicates customer records across the Ostrale data lake. Normal access is role-gated; break-glass applies only when a dedup run has corrupted merge candidates and the owning team is unreachable. Break-glass grants a four-hour window with full audit logging, reviewed at the weekly eng sync. Before invoking, page the data-platform rotation and note the incident number in the access log. Unsealing the break-glass credential store requires the recovery passphrase, which is recorded immediately below.

unlock words, yahop-tafop: zorael-julix-druox-prawyn

**Alert: Pulsegrain sidecar flush latency elevated**

The Pulsegrain metrics-aggregation sidecar is exceeding its 30s flush budget on the Ostrander cluster, causing partial metric windows downstream. Reviewers should verify the new batching change does not widen the flush window further, and confirm backpressure handling in the aggregation loop. Questions about expected flush behavior should go to the observability team.

pager mailbox: praok@torvalabs.local

Subject: Timetabler v3.2 ready for release

Hey release folks,

The Lessonweave timetable solver build is good to go. We fixed the double-booking bug where Ms. Harrowgate's gym slots collided with lab periods, and the solver now converges about 40% faster on the Bramfield Academy test set. QA signed off this morning, so feel free to push to the staging ring whenever. For your records, the build token for this candidate is right below.

session token of kagup-hahaf = htk3_2b8